Charity's 'brave the shave' movie challenge

Could you lose your hair for the cameras?

A call's going out from an Island casting agency to women willing to 'brave the shave'.

Female extras are needed for a feature film being shot in the Island next month - but you'll need a head for adventure.

The movie Where Hands Touch is a love story set in a WW2 displacement camp - and the extras will play prisoners with shaven heads.

A deal struck between Ex-Isle Casting and the film company will see £100 donated to the Manx Breast Cancer Support Group for every woman who has her locks chopped.

The charity's vice chairman Carole Male admits it's a pretty tall order just before Christmas:
